5 sports injury symptoms you must never neglect

You were playing a quick game of tennis - when you overstretched to hit that ball and ended up spraining your ankle. Or perhaps you were on your usual morning jog, when you experienced a weird twinge in your knee. So when does your sports injury deserve a visit to the doctor and when can you get away with rest and home care? Read on to find out!

 

1) Swelling or joint locking

Usually, the most obvious sign of a sports injury is swelling, tenderness and discoloration. If either of these are severe, it’s better to visit a doctor. However, remember: when the swelling occurs within the joint, you may feel the swelling, but there may not be any outward signs. If your joints get locked, or you hear a popping or cracking sound, or you find your movement greatly restricted, it’s time to go to the doctor. Similarly, if your joint pain doesn’t resolve itself within 6 weeks, your doctor should hear from you.

 

2) Inability to walk, move or instability

This one is a no-brainer: If your injured joint feels unstable, even after the initial recovery period, or if you’re experiencing weakness, especially while moving your limbs, you must visit the doctor immediately. Unstable joints could be caused by a ligament injury, while weakness is generally associated with a muscle or tendon tear, all of which are serious injuries.

 

3) Pain that does not go away or progressively worsens

It’s already been a few days since the incident, but your pain is only getting worse and not letting you sleep at night. If this is the case, go to the doctor at once!

 

4) Numbness and tingling

These symptoms suggest nerve compression – and should never be ignored. If you’re experiencing numbness or tingling, get your injury checked out immediately.

 

5) Chronic pain

Joint aches that surface when you walk up a flight of stairs or post a marathon are normal; and often common among elders. But if your joint pain is chronic and impacting your daily life, it needs your doctor’s attention. Plus, when it comes to your joints and bones, it’s always better to be pro-active. So, if you’re above 40 and are suffering from aching bones and joints, it’s best to visit a doctor and prevent further damage, especially if it turns out to be arthritis or osteoporosis.

 

All said and done, you are the best judge of your body – so if you feel that your injury warrants a doctor’s visit, don’t hesitate to visit one. Safe is always better than sorry!
